Winter bass fishing offers a great shot at BIG bass! Unfortunately windy, blue-bird skies make it nearly impossible to get a bite. How do you combat these tough conditions? Matt explains 5 key techniques he applies to fool stubborn bass into biting during the cold water months.

Most anglers turn to finesse when tough conditions develop. This a great option that is often successful but its not mandatory. There are a handful of power fishing techniques that can be adapted for tough conditions.

If your bass vanished this Winter you aren't alone! Many anglers struggle to find fish this time of year but if you know the 3 places to look, you'll always be able to find them. The combination of rock, hollows, and solid cover, are the trifecta of fishy locations for Winter bass fishing.

Don't let the cold temperatures deter you. The fish still need to eat and while you might not get as many bites as you would in Fall or Spring, you're likely to catch the biggest bass of your life!
